Transaction 3489ac95cd86f957330374c358367696d80790e59a7b93ecead254563436ace0

1 Input
2 Outputs
  • 3489ac95cd86f957330374c358367696d80790e59a7b93ecead254563436ace0:0
  • value  2604200
    address  3HuixcWXaRBhLB2PaJ9bt1fZ9g6j3C3Mgr
  • 3489ac95cd86f957330374c358367696d80790e59a7b93ecead254563436ace0:1
  • value  51483070
    address  372hKLZaXgpRwVJvumbQZ8uUEoZvYK4UCK